Administrative Penalty Rate Doubled Without Authorization

After 22 administrative-penalty cycles at $1,000, the City's 23rd cycle doubled to $2,000 with no rate-change record in the produced file.

In plain terms

The City doubled a recurring fine from $1,000 to $2,000 without including any documentation in the case file to explain why or who authorized the change. After twenty-two penalty rounds at $1,000 each, the City’s own internal instructions and the formal order for the twenty-third round both switched to $2,000. While city code allows for fines in this range, it does not contain a rule that automatically increases the amount based on how much time has passed. This means the increase was a specific choice, yet the official record contains no hearing results, supervisor approvals, or fee-schedule changes to support the move. Even though the City declared the case file to be complete, the paperwork shows the higher rate began with no recorded authorization behind it.

Source Citations (9)
  • MCity of Sacramento May 2026 CPRA-produced master case file for Case 23-009185, 631 pages. Produced by the City under R.26-1965, released May 22, 2026, declared as all responsive records provided
  • M009p. 9: activity-log directives through the 22nd penalty cycle; last $1,000-cycle directive reads "Please send 22nd HSG Admin penalty of $1,000," dated 07/24/2025
  • M010p. 10: activity-log directive "Please send 23rd HSG Admin penalty of $2,000," dated 10/17/2025; first cycle at the doubled figure
  • M146p. 146: 1st-cycle Order Imposing Administrative Penalty; Penalty Amount $1,000.00; Penalty Category C; dated 06/29/2023
  • M585p. 585: 23rd-cycle Order Imposing Administrative Penalty; Penalty Amount $2,000.00; Penalty Category C; dated 10/17/2025; payment deadline 11/07/2025; cites SCC § 1.28.010(D)(3)(c)
  • M001–M631full production searched for any hearing decision, supervisor authorization, fee-schedule amendment, or Council resolution authorizing the Level C per-cycle increase from $1,000 to $2,000 for Case 23-009185 before 10/17/2025. No such record found. Search performed 2026-06-10
